Every day, approximately 1200 workers from municipal services maintain order in their designated areas. Using specialized equipment and manual labor, they clean the streets, ensure the technical and sanitary condition of city communications, and care for green spaces.
In addition to daily cleaning tasks, municipal workers carry out scheduled maintenance and repairs of stormwater drainage systems and important hydraulic structures like buffer ponds and canals.
From spring, when pleasant weather sets in, until autumn, municipal workers clean monuments that are not classified as cultural heritage. They repair and repaint them as needed.
In preparation for the fountain season, specialists work on decommissioning the equipment and setting it up.
Landscapers carry out pruning of roses, shrubs, and trees. They sow lawns and tidy up flowerbeds.
Odessa's cemeteries are maintained in proper sanitary condition. Municipal workers clear last year's leaves, weeds, and remove garbage.
Daily, work is also carried out to clean up the areas surrounding buildings. Municipal workers eliminate illegal dumps, clean up abandoned spaces, and public areas.
